    Anabolic steroids are classed as illegal drugs and are banned by most legitimate sports organizations. There can be no disputing the fact that testosterone boosts the development of muscle mass and aids sporting performance. Equally there is no doubt that its use can adversely affect the health and wellbeing of users. The androgenic properties of testosterone can affect the body in many ways but often users see these as inconveniences that can be treated by using other drugs.

    Anabolic steroids are designed to mimic the bodybuilding and tissue repair traits that are associated with the intake of testosterone. Some types of anabolic steroids have therapeutic value and are used for treating endometriosis, agioedema, anemia and some types of breast cancer. However, steroids have commonly been used and abused by athletes and non-athletes for bodybuilding.
